#E96432 Hex Color Code

#E96432

The Hexadecimal Color #E96432 is a contrast shade of Tomato. #E96432 RGB value is rgb(233, 100, 50). RGB Color Model of #E96432 consists of 91% red, 39% green and 19% blue. HSL color Mode of #E96432 has 16°(degrees) Hue, 81% Saturation and 55% Lightness. #E96432 color has an wavelength of 609.92593nm approximately. The nearest Web Safe Color of #E96432 is #FF6633. The Closest Small Hexadecimal Code of #E96432 is #E63. The Closest Color to #E96432 is #FF6347. Official Name of #E96432 Hex Code is Outrageous Orange. CMYK (Cyan Magenta Yellow Black) of #E96432 is 0 Cyan 57 Magenta 79 Yellow 9 Black and #E96432 CMY is 0, 57, 79. HSLA (Hue Saturation Lightness Alpha) of #E96432 is hsl(16,81,55, 1.0) and HSV is hsv(16, 79, 91). A Three-Dimensional XYZ value of #E96432 is 38.74, 26.67, 6.13.
Hex8 Value of #E96432 is #E96432FF. Decimal Value of #E96432 is 15295538 and Octal Value of #E96432 is 72262062. Binary Value of #E96432 is 11101001, 1100100, 110010 and Android of #E96432 is 4293485618 / 0xffe96432. The Horseshoe Shaped Chromaticity Diagram xyY of #E96432 is 0.542, 0.373, 0.373 and YIQ Color Space of #E96432 is 134.067, 95.3197, 12.5695. The Color Space LMS (Long Medium Short) of #E96432 is 38.85, 18.05, 6.51. CieLAB (L*a*b*) of #E96432 is 58.67, 48.87, 52.08. CieLUV : LCHuv (L*, u*, v*) of #E96432 is 58.67, 107.62, 43.22. The cylindrical version of CieLUV is known as CieLCH : LCHab of #E96432 is 58.67, 71.42, 46.82. Hunter Lab variable of #E96432 is 51.64, 43.53, 29.11.

Various Color Shades of #E96432

To get 25% Saturated #E96432 Color, you need to convert the hex color #E96432 to the HSL (Hue, Saturation, Lightness) color space, increase the saturation value by 25%, and then convert it back to the hex color. To desaturate a color by 25%, we need to reduce its saturation level while keeping the same hue and lightness. Saturation represents the intensity or vividness of a color. A 100% saturation means the color is fully vivid, while a 0% saturation results in a shade of gray. To make a color 25% darker or 25% lighter, you need to reduce the intensity of each of its RGB (Red, Green, Blue) components by 25% or increase it to 25%. Inverting a #E96432 hex color involves converting each of its RGB (Red, Green, Blue) components to their complementary values. The complementary color is found by subtracting each component's value from the maximum value of 255.

Triad, Tetrad and SplitComplement of #E96432

Triad, Tetrad, and Split Complement are hex color schemes used in art to create harmonious combinations of colors.

The Triad color scheme involves three colors that are evenly spaced around the color wheel, forming an equilateral triangle. The primary triad includes red, blue, and yellow, while other triadic combinations can be formed with different hues. Triad color schemes offer a balanced contrast and are versatile for creating vibrant and dynamic visuals.

The Tetrad color scheme incorporates four colors that are arranged in two complementary pairs. These pairs create a rectangle or square shape on the color wheel. The primary Tetrad includes two sets of complementary colors, such as red and green, and blue and orange. This scheme provides a wide range of color options and allows for both strong contrast and harmonious blends.

The Split Complement color scheme involves a base color paired with the two colors adjacent to its complementary color on the color wheel. For example, if the base color is blue, the Split Complement scheme would include blue, yellow-orange, and red-orange. This combination maintains contrast while offering a more subtle and balanced alternative to a complementary color scheme.
